WebAmong the most important discoveries of archaeology that support the historical reliability of Scripture are the following: 1. The Hammurabi Stele (circa. 1700 B.C.) was found by French archaeologists in the winter of 1901–1902 at Susa, the biblical Shushan (Dan. 8:2), and is now exhibited in the Louvre in Paris. WebBottom Line In fact, the major result of the Lower Critics has produced a better understanding of the reliability of the Biblical texts. We acknowledge that there are many variants in the thousands of manuscripts, but they are minor and inconsequential to the main meaning of the few passages they influence.
